Pricing Strategies for Maximizing Revenue
Achieving optimal revenue necessitates implementing strategic pricing strategies that strike a balance between profitability and market competitiveness. A dynamic approach involves analyzing customer demand, competitor pricing, and production costs to determine the ideal price point for your products or services. Investigate various pricing models such as value-based pricing, where prices are set according to the perceived value delivered, or cost-plus pricing, which adds a fixed markup to the production expense. Regularly assess market trends and customer feedback to refine your pricing strategy and ensure continued revenue expansion.
- Utilize data-driven insights to identify the most profitable pricing framework.
- Provide tiered pricing options to suit different customer segments and their varying needs.
- Leverage promotional pricing strategies, such as discounts or bundles, to stimulate sales during peak seasons.
Keep in mind that pricing is not a static element. Regularly assess your strategy and make adjustments as needed to maximize revenue potential.

Inventory Control: Balancing Supply and Demand
Optimizing inventory is a vital aspect of every thriving business. It involves precisely regulating the supply of goods to meet market demand. Efficient inventory control ensures that businesses have the right quantity of products on hand to satisfy customer orders without incurring high storage costs or facing stockouts. Implementing sound inventory control practices can substantially enhance a company's profitability performance by minimizing costs, optimizing customer satisfaction, and expediting the overall logistics.
